Moreover, compute sticks are quietly revolutionizing business environments. They are frequently deployed in digital kiosks at malls, self-service airport terminals, and fast-food touch displays. Their compact design and low power consumption make them ideal for interactive kiosks in high-traffic areas, transforming the customer experience while reducing operating costs.
With the ability to support touchscreen panels and peripherals, stick PCs are already enhancing productivity in retail and hospitality sectors. They can run advertising panels, navigation systems, and other essential business software without the need for bulky hardware.
Despite their impressive capabilities, it’s important to note that compute sticks do have limitations. Most models feature only 2–8GB of RAM and utilize low-power microprocessors like Intel Atom or Celeron, which means they won’t handle demanding tasks like 3D modeling or gaming.
